This document provides instructions for constructing a 1-bit comparator circuit using ICs 7404, 7408, and 7402 and verifying its operation with switches to input bits A and B and LEDs to output whether A is greater than, less than, or equal to B. A truth table is also provided to test all input combinations of bits A and B against the three output conditions.
